  • ETABS provides options to model shear walls and slabs as shells. This can be membrane or shell thin or shell thick. When you adopt shell thin, there is also an option to model as pier or spandrel.
    Many civil engineering job aspirants practice ETABS and are confused on ETABS modelling aspects related to pier and spandrels. When to model a pier and when to model a spandrel.
    This Video explains demonstrating all options of pier and spandrel modelling using ETABS.
    If you have to perform shear wall design in ETABS, then you have to model a shear wall as shell thin and assign a pier label.
    Same way to design a beam modelled as a shell like that in a coupler beam or a deep beam, it needs to be modelled as a spandrel and we have to assign the spandrel label.
    The structural analysis will be same as long as these are modelled as shells. Spandrel and pier labelling will only affect the result interpretation of the forces from ETABS and its design in ETABS.
    It will be easier to interpret the result in ETABS in a form suitable for manual design if we label wall as per and deep beams as spandrels.
